The Ultimate Guide to Backing Up Your WordPress Website

Backing up your WordPress website is one of the most important things you can do to ensure that your site is safe and secure. While WordPress is a robust and reliable platform, there are still risks that can cause data loss or website downtime, such as hardware failure, hacking, and user error. In this article, we’ll go over why you should back up your WordPress site, how to create a backup, and how to restore your site from a backup.




Why should you backup your WordPress website?

There are several reasons why you should backup your WordPress website:


Protection against data loss: Backing up your WordPress website regularly can help protect your site against data loss due to hardware failure, hacking, or user error.


Disaster recovery: In the event of a major disaster such as a server crash, having a backup of your WordPress site can help you recover your site quickly and easily.


Site migration: Backing up your WordPress site can also be useful when migrating your site to a new server or web host.


How to create a backup of your WordPress website

There are several ways to create a backup of your WordPress website. In this section, we’ll go over three methods: using a backup plugin, manually backing up your site, and using your web host’s backup service.


1. Using a backup plugin

Using a backup plugin is the easiest and most convenient way to create a backup of your WordPress website. Here’s how to do it using the popular plugin, UpdraftPlus:


- Login to your WordPress dashboard and navigate to Plugins > Add New.

- Search for “UpdraftPlus” and click “Install Now”.

- Once the plugin is installed, click “Activate”.

- Navigate to the UpdraftPlus settings page by clicking “Settings” > “UpdraftPlus Backups”.

- Click the “Backup Now” button to create a backup of your website.

You can also set up automatic backups by clicking the “Settings” tab and configuring the backup schedule.


2. Manually backing up your site

Manually backing up your WordPress site is a bit more time-consuming, but can be a good option if you don’t want to use a plugin. Here’s how to do it:


- Login to your WordPress hosting account using FTP or your hosting provider’s file manager.

- Navigate to the root directory of your WordPress website (usually public_html or www).

- Find the wp-content folder and download it to your computer.

- Export your website’s database using phpMyAdmin or a similar tool.

- Save the wp-content folder and database export to a safe location, such as your computer or an external hard drive.

3. Using your web host’s backup service

Many web hosts offer backup services as part of their hosting plans. If your web host offers this service, you can use it to create a backup of your WordPress website. Check with your web host for instructions on how to access and use their backup service.


How to restore your WordPress website from a backup

If something goes wrong with your WordPress website and you need to restore it from a backup, don’t worry – it’s a relatively straightforward process. Here’s how to do it using UpdraftPlus:


- Login to your WordPress dashboard and navigate to Plugins > Add New.

- Search for “UpdraftPlus” and click “Install Now”.

- Once the plugin is installed, click “Activate”.

- Navigate to the UpdraftPlus settings page by clicking “Settings” > “UpdraftPlus Backups”.

- Click the “Restore” button next to the backup you want to restore.


If you manually backed up your website, here’s how to restore it:


- Upload the wp-content folder to the root directory of your WordPress website.

- Import the database using phpMyAdmin or a similar tool.

- Update the wp-config.php file with the new database details.

If you’re using your web host’s backup service, check with your web host for instructions on how to access and use their restore service.


Tips for maintaining your WordPress website backups

Here are a few tips to help you maintain your WordPress website backups:


Back up your site regularly: The more frequently you back up your WordPress website, the less data you’ll lose in the event of a disaster.


Store backups off-site: Keep a copy of your backups in a secure location, such as an external hard drive or cloud storage service.


Test your backups: Periodically test your backups to make sure they’re working correctly and can be restored.


Automate backups: Use a plugin or your web host’s backup service to automate the backup process and ensure backups are taken regularly.


Conclusion

Backing up your WordPress website is essential to keeping your site safe and secure. Whether you use a plugin, manually back up your site, or use your web host’s backup service, creating and maintaining backups is a crucial part of website maintenance. By following the tips in this article, you can ensure that your WordPress website is protected against data loss and other potential issues.